4. Negligence Claims

Instances of negligence within nursing homes frequently necessitate the involvement of specialized legal counsel. These claims arise from the failure of a facility or its staff to provide an acceptable standard of care, resulting in harm or injury to a resident. The availability of “nursing home lawyers near me” becomes crucial in addressing such breaches of duty and seeking appropriate redress.

  • Establishing Breach of Duty

    A key element in negligence claims involves proving the nursing home deviated from the established standard of care. This may manifest as inadequate supervision, medication errors, or failure to prevent falls. “Nursing home lawyers near me” possess the expertise to gather evidence, review medical records, and consult with medical experts to demonstrate this breach. Successfully establishing a breach is pivotal in pursuing compensation for the resident’s injuries.

  • Causation and Damages

    Beyond establishing a breach, a direct causal link between the negligence and the resident’s injuries must be demonstrated. This requires proving that the substandard care directly led to specific harm, such as fractures, bedsores, or infections. “Nursing home lawyers near me” are skilled in building a compelling case that connects the negligence to the damages sustained by the resident, including medical expenses, pain and suffering, and diminished quality of life.

  • Regulatory Compliance and Reporting

    Nursing homes are subject to a complex web of federal and state regulations designed to ensure patient safety and quality of care. Negligence claims often highlight failures in adhering to these regulations. “Nursing home lawyers near me” possess a thorough understanding of these regulatory requirements and can leverage violations to strengthen a case. Furthermore, they can assist in reporting instances of negligence to the appropriate regulatory agencies, prompting investigations and corrective actions.

  • Negotiation and Litigation

    Many negligence claims are resolved through negotiation with the nursing home or its insurance carrier. “Nursing home lawyers near me” act as advocates for the resident, skillfully negotiating to obtain a fair settlement that compensates for the harm suffered. In cases where negotiation proves unsuccessful, these attorneys are prepared to pursue litigation, presenting the case before a judge or jury to secure a favorable outcome.

The resolution of negligence claims involving nursing homes frequently relies on the expertise and local presence of specialized legal counsel. “Nursing home lawyers near me” provide essential services in investigating incidents, gathering evidence, establishing liability, and advocating for the rights of injured residents. Their involvement is instrumental in holding negligent facilities accountable and obtaining just compensation for those who have suffered harm.

6. Contractual Agreements

Contractual agreements form the foundational legal framework governing the relationship between a nursing home facility and its residents. These agreements outline the rights and responsibilities of each party, including the services to be provided, the costs involved, and the conditions for termination. Consequently, the accessibility of “nursing home lawyers near me” is directly relevant to understanding, negotiating, and enforcing these legally binding documents.

  • Admission Agreements

    Admission agreements detail the terms and conditions of residency in the nursing home. These documents often contain complex legal language and clauses regarding payment, medical care, and dispute resolution. “Nursing home lawyers near me” can review these agreements to ensure residents and their families understand their rights and obligations before signing. A lawyer can identify potentially unfair or illegal clauses, such as those waiving liability for negligence.

  • Financial Responsibilities and Payment Terms

    Contractual agreements clearly stipulate the financial responsibilities of the resident or their responsible party, including the payment schedule, accepted payment methods, and the consequences of non-payment. “Nursing home lawyers near me” can scrutinize these terms to ensure they comply with federal and state regulations, particularly concerning Medicaid and Medicare eligibility. They can also advise on strategies for asset protection and long-term care planning.

  • Scope of Services and Care Standards

    Nursing home contracts should specify the scope of services to be provided, including medical care, personal assistance, and social activities. These provisions create a legal obligation for the facility to meet a certain standard of care. “Nursing home lawyers near me” can assess whether the services outlined in the contract are being adequately provided and can pursue legal action if the facility fails to meet its contractual obligations, resulting in harm to the resident.

  • Dispute Resolution Mechanisms

    Contractual agreements often include clauses regarding dispute resolution, such as arbitration or mediation. These mechanisms can affect a resident’s ability to pursue legal action in court. “Nursing home lawyers near me” can explain the implications of these clauses and represent residents in dispute resolution proceedings. They can also assess whether arbitration agreements are enforceable under applicable law and advise on the best course of action.

The intricacies of nursing home contracts necessitate the guidance of legal professionals well-versed in elder law and healthcare regulations. “Nursing home lawyers near me” provide invaluable assistance in protecting the rights and interests of residents, ensuring that contractual agreements are fair, transparent, and enforceable.

8. Estate Planning

Estate planning and the availability of “nursing home lawyers near me” are inextricably linked, particularly as individuals contemplate or enter long-term care. The need for competent estate planning often arises or intensifies when considering nursing home placement, as families seek to protect assets while ensuring access to necessary care. Failure to adequately plan can result in the depletion of assets to cover nursing home costs, potentially impacting inheritance and the financial security of surviving family members. For example, without proper planning, a family home may need to be sold to pay for care, diminishing the estate’s value significantly. Engaging “nursing home lawyers near me” who possess expertise in both elder law and estate planning enables individuals to proactively address these challenges and explore strategies such as trusts, gifting, and Medicaid planning to safeguard assets within legal parameters.

The intersection of estate planning and nursing home law extends beyond simple asset preservation. Competent legal counsel can assist in structuring wills, trusts, and powers of attorney to ensure that the resident’s wishes regarding medical care and end-of-life decisions are honored. Properly drafted documents can prevent disputes among family members and provide clear guidance to caregivers. Furthermore, attorneys can navigate the complexities of Medicaid eligibility, ensuring that the resident qualifies for benefits without unnecessarily impoverishing themselves or their spouse. For instance, a qualified attorney can establish a qualified income trust, allowing an individual with income exceeding Medicaid limits to still qualify for assistance. This comprehensive approach ensures that estate planning serves not only to protect assets but also to facilitate access to essential long-term care services. “Nursing home lawyers near me” provide a valuable service by integrating these considerations into a holistic estate plan.

9. Medicaid/Medicare

Medicaid and Medicare are pivotal in financing long-term care, and their complexities often necessitate the involvement of “nursing home lawyers near me”. The interaction between these government programs and nursing home care creates a multifaceted legal landscape. Medicare, primarily designed for short-term skilled nursing care following a hospital stay, has limited long-term coverage. Consequently, many individuals rely on Medicaid, a needs-based program, to fund extended nursing home stays. The process of qualifying for Medicaid, particularly in the context of asset limitations and income thresholds, can be intricate. An attorney specializing in this area can provide guidance on asset protection strategies, trust establishment, and other legal mechanisms to facilitate Medicaid eligibility while preserving a portion of an individual’s or family’s assets. Without this expert guidance, individuals may inadvertently disqualify themselves from receiving much-needed financial assistance for their care. The availability of “nursing home lawyers near me” ensures that families can navigate these complex requirements effectively and protect their financial interests.

A significant aspect of this legal assistance involves understanding and appealing Medicaid denials or terminations. The application process is rigorous, and errors or omissions can lead to adverse decisions. “Nursing home lawyers near me” possess the expertise to review these decisions, identify grounds for appeal, and represent clients in administrative hearings or court proceedings. For instance, an attorney might argue that a Medicaid agency improperly assessed an applicant’s assets or income, leading to an unfair denial. Additionally, legal counsel can advise on strategies to address spend-down requirements, ensuring that applicants meet eligibility criteria without unnecessarily depleting their resources. Beyond initial eligibility, attorneys also assist with ongoing compliance, addressing issues such as changes in income or assets that could affect continued Medicaid coverage. The consequences of losing Medicaid benefits can be severe, potentially forcing residents to leave the nursing home or face significant financial hardship. Therefore, having readily accessible legal support is crucial for ensuring continuous access to care.

Tips from Nursing Home Lawyers Near Me

The following tips aim to provide individuals and families with actionable guidance when navigating legal complexities in the context of nursing home care.

Tip 1: Document Everything. Maintain meticulous records of all interactions with nursing home staff, including dates, times, and specific details of conversations. Document any observed incidents of neglect, abuse, or suspicious behavior. Photographs and videos can serve as invaluable evidence. This comprehensive documentation can prove crucial in substantiating legal claims.

Tip 2: Understand Resident Rights. Familiarize yourself with the comprehensive rights afforded to nursing home residents under federal and state law. These rights encompass various aspects of care, including medical treatment, privacy, and freedom from abuse and neglect. Knowledge of these rights empowers individuals to advocate effectively for themselves or their loved ones.

Tip 3: Scrutinize Admission Agreements. Carefully review the terms and conditions outlined in the nursing home admission agreement before signing. Pay particular attention to clauses concerning payment obligations, scope of services, and dispute resolution mechanisms. Seek legal counsel to clarify any ambiguous or potentially unfair provisions.

Tip 4: Monitor Financial Transactions. Regularly review the resident’s financial accounts for any unauthorized transactions or suspicious activity. This is particularly important if the resident has cognitive impairments or relies on nursing home staff for financial assistance. Promptly report any suspected instances of financial exploitation to the authorities and legal counsel.

Tip 5: Maintain Open Communication. Establish open and consistent communication with nursing home staff, including nurses, aides, and administrators. Express any concerns promptly and document the responses received. Attend family meetings to discuss the resident’s care plan and address any emerging issues.

Tip 6: Seek Independent Medical Assessments. If there are concerns about the quality of medical care being provided, consider seeking independent medical assessments from qualified healthcare professionals. These assessments can provide objective evaluations of the resident’s condition and identify any deficiencies in care.

Tip 7: Report Suspected Abuse or Neglect. If there is reasonable suspicion of abuse or neglect, report the concerns to the appropriate authorities, such as state licensing agencies or law enforcement. Prompt reporting can help protect the resident and prevent further harm.
